How they compare
Cyprus currently reports 7.50 million against 7.00 million in Germany, a difference of 500,000.
That makes Cyprus's figure about 1.1 times Germany's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 28 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Germany ahead.
Cyprus ranks 55th and Germany ranks 56th of 77 countries.
Germany has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
This dataset tracks government revenue from taxes imposed on activities that negatively impact the environment. These taxes are categorized into four types: energy taxes (including fuel for transport), transport taxes (excluding fuel for transport), pollution taxes, and resource taxes.
